Ir para conteúdo
  • Cadastre-se

[Tutorial] NPC BUFFER


KhayrusS

Posts recomendados

Desculpe, mas aonde eu coloco essa parte?

To usando a versao epilogue l2jOficial.

 

Desde ja agradeço

 

__all__ = [

'q3995_echo',

'q4000_ShadowWeapons',

'q6050_KetraOrcSupport',

'q6051_VarkaSilenosSupport',

'q7000_HeroItems',

'q8000_RaidbossInfo',

'q8001_NpcLocationInfo',

'911_CatMagazin',

'9999_NPCBuffer' -> aqui a pasta do seu buffer

]

print ""

print "importing custom data ..."

for name in __all__ :

try :

__import__('data.jscript.custom.'+name,globals(), locals(), ['__init__'], -1)

except:

print "failed to import quest : ",name

print "... done"

print ""

Link para o comentário
Compartilhar em outros sites


  • 1 month later...
Como eu faço pra buffar pet?

Pra buffar o player tá tranquilo, mas o pet não buffa de jeito nenhum, pode me ajudar?

 

Dá uma olhada nos Tutoriais do fórum que vc vai achar um buffer de pet.....ai é só editar o seu.

Na boa? Buffar pet não rola mais, a galera está partindo pro mano-a-mano.

banner2top.gif

Link para o comentário
Compartilhar em outros sites

Dá uma olhada nos Tutoriais do fórum que vc vai achar um buffer de pet.....ai é só editar o seu.

Na boa? Buffar pet não rola mais, a galera está partindo pro mano-a-mano.

 

Eu procurei e tentei modificar e talvez não esteja fazendo certo, por isso estou perguntando.

 

Então, assim, eu quero fazer buff pet e buffer no mesmo npc. A tela inicial buffa o player e na segunda, buffa o pet.

Eu entendo que o pessoal prefere matar, matar e matar, mas eu curto summons e gostaria de ter um buffer pra eles.

 

Eu não tenho como tirar print agora pq to no trabalho, mas assim, eu usei 2 buffers diferentes, coloquei as html no mesmo lugar, até ai blz, as telas aparecem de boa, mas só os buffs de pet não funcionam.

 

Assim, usei o npc buffer do custom "9999_NPCBuffer" (por exemplo) e peguei os html do "8888_PetBuffer" e adicionei na pasta do 1. Mesmo o html do pet se dirigindo ao init do pet mesmo, ele não buffa.

Editado por Katsumi-chan
Link para o comentário
Compartilhar em outros sites

Cria um npc e Desvia a html dele.

http://www.l2jbrasil.com/index.php?showtopic=14091

"In a way, the supernatural is what's behind the curtain. Normally, you only need to see what's happening on stage. That's how reality works. If you don't know then it's for the best. Actually, learning about the supernatural only increases the number of things you don't know."'

Link para o comentário
Compartilhar em outros sites

Como eu faço pra buffar pet?

Pra buffar o player tá tranquilo, mas o pet não buffa de jeito nenhum, pode me ajudar?

 

Bem simples amigo,

 

esse serve para o player

O conteúdo está oculto, favor efetuar login ou se cadastrar!

 

 

Esse para Pet

O conteúdo está oculto, favor efetuar login ou se cadastrar!

 

 

qualquer dúvida só perguntar

Link para o comentário
Compartilhar em outros sites

Bem simples amigo,

 

esse serve para o player

O conteúdo está oculto, favor efetuar login ou se cadastrar!

 

 

Esse para Pet

O conteúdo está oculto, favor efetuar login ou se cadastrar!

 

 

qualquer dúvida só perguntar

 

Agora está buffando, mas depois que buffa, ele não volta pra tela de buffs certa.

 

Eu buffo, volta pra a tela de buffs (um pouco diferente) e quando clico em voltar, não volta para a tela de buffs correta como está no html.

Editado por Katsumi-chan
Link para o comentário
Compartilhar em outros sites

  • 2 weeks later...

Karaka, meu celebro ta latejando de tanta informação muito show esse tutu, testei em casa to na metade do procedimento pq n tenho muito tempo, e perdi o tutu =( mas voltei aki pra pega dnv e to levando pra casa pra finaliza, ótimo tutu cara parabéns e obrigado.

rodapez.jpg

javaxd.gif

Link para o comentário
Compartilhar em outros sites

  • 4 weeks later...

Era só lê...

 

<!--quoteo--><div class='quotetop'>QUOTE</div><div class='quotemain'><!--quotec-->#Restore

if event == "665":

st.getPlayer().setCurrentHpMp(st.getPlayer().getMaxHp(), st.getPlayer().getMaxMp())

st.getPlayer().setCurrentCp(st.getPlayer().getMaxCp())

return "cancel.htm"

st.setState(COMPLETED)<!--QuoteEnd--></div><!--QuoteEEnd-->

 

 

Ae KhaurusS Quero saber como faz pra por... tipo se e como skill ou pelo navicat...

um tutorial seria otimo... ou pelo menos me informa como faz mais detalhado isso ae.!

 

vlws

Link para o comentário
Compartilhar em outros sites

Venho aqui postar esse tuto que acho que estava faltando aqui no forúm. Sem mais bla bla vamos começar .....

 

opa, blz??

ola soh, eu qro colocar um botão pra dar mais de um buff, como devo fazer isso

pode me ajudar?

tipo peguei um sv do kelvim jah pronto

mais ele colocou na tele inicial do npc 3 botões de buffs pre-edit e

eu quero mudar os buffs escolhendo as skills, porém ele colocou por template (se não me engano)

pode me en ajudar a colocar por template?

 

<center><img src="L2UI_CH3.herotower_deco" width=256 height=32></img></center><br>

<button value="Show Me" action="bypass -h npc_%objectId%_Quest 9999_NPCBuffer" width=150 height=20 back="L2UI_ct1.button_df" fore="L2UI_ct1.button_df">

<br><br><br><br><br><br><br><br><br><br>

</center>

<table>

<tr>

<td><font color="00FFFF"><center>Mage:</center></font></td>

<td><font color="00FF00"><center>Archer:</center></font></td>

<td><font color="FF0066"><center>Tunker:</center></font></td>

</tr>

<tr>

<td><button value="Buffar" action="bypass -h npc_%objectId%_MakeBuffs Robe" width=89 height=17 back="sek.cbui94" fore="sek.cbui92"></td>

<td><button value="Buffar" action="bypass -h npc_%objectId%_MakeBuffs Light" width=89 height=17 back="sek.cbui94" fore="sek.cbui92"></td>

<td><button value="Buffar" action="bypass -h npc_%objectId%_MakeBuffs Heavy" width=89 height=17 back="sek.cbui94" fore="sek.cbui92"></td>

</tr>

</table><br>

<center><font color="FFFF00">verbal Server</font></center>

</body>

</html>

 

*Se fosse por sript saberia mudar, vc jah esplicou isso

*lembrando q essa eh uma parte da html dele, a parte dos botões, e que essa html tah na pasta $Data\html\Defaut e os scripts estão na pasta $data\scripts\custom\9999_NPCBuffer por isso não fraguei como mudar...

*eh o l2jfree q uso, não sei a versão

*tipo, tem como eu direcionar algum html na pasta da quest lah?

Se eu fizer isso...

WindWalkbyUsweer, AcumenkbyUsweer, EmpowerkbyUsweer, ect"

Dará certo?

 

obigado, desde jah!!

 

abraço! Deus Abençoes, mano!

Link para o comentário
Compartilhar em outros sites

Tira uma Screen da sua tabela e posta aqui, geralmente é a tabela buff template

 

man eu acabei descobrindo, usei sua ideia depois dei uma olha nos comands do script

dae fiz o q vc disse de colocar soh as actions das skills no arquivo _init_.py

 

fiz assim:

<td><button value="Mage" action="bypass -h Quest 9999_NPCBuffer 84" width=89 height=17 back="sek.cbui94" fore="sek.cbui92"></td>

era assim

<td><button value="Buffar" action="bypass -h npc_%objectId%_MakeBuffs Light" width=89 height=17 back="sek.cbui94" fore="sek.cbui92"></td>

 

mais mtu obrigado, vc ajudou mtu, se não fosse eu ter visto vc esplicar pro outro ali em cima =D

 

flw abraços!

Link para o comentário
Compartilhar em outros sites

  • Registre-se

    Faça parte da maior e  mais antigas comunidades sobre Lineage2 da América Latina.






×
×
  • Criar Novo...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.